Claims
- 1. A diagnostic apparatus for an evaporated fuel system in which fuel vapor, evaporated from fuel within a fuel tank, is adsorbed, and the adsorbed fuel vapor is purged into an intake passage of an internal combustion engine via a purge passage by using a negative pressure of the intake passage, comprising:a malfunction determination unit determining whether a malfunction in the evaporated fuel system occurs, based on an internal pressure in the evaporated fuel system after the evaporated fuel system pressure reaches a reference pressure by introduction of the negative pressure of the intake passage into the fuel tank; and an upper-limit changing unit changing, when the malfunction determination unit performs the determination regarding the malfunction, an upper-limit value of an opening angle for a throttle valve to a second upper-limit value that is smaller than a first upper-limit value of the throttle valve opening angle used when the malfunction determination unit does not perform the determination.
- 2. The diagnostic apparatus according to claim 1, wherein the upper-limit changing unit modifies the second upper-limit value of the throttle valve opening angle in accordance with a detected atmospheric pressure.
- 3. A vehicle control apparatus for an automotive vehicle equipped with an internal combustion engine, a secondary power source, an evaporated fuel system and an evaporated fuel system diagnostic apparatus, wherein the evaporated fuel system diagnostic apparatus comprises:a malfunction determination unit determining whether a malfunction in the evaporated fuel system occurs, based on an internal pressure produced in the evaporated fuel system after a reference pressure is reached by the evaporated fuel system pressure by introduction of a negative pressure of an intake passage of the engine into a fuel tank; and an upper-limit changing unit changing, when the malfunction determination unit performs the determination regarding the malfunction, an upper-limit value of an opening angle for a throttle valve to a second upper-limit value that is smaller than a first upper-limit value of the throttle valve opening angle used when the malfunction determination unit does not perform the determination, the vehicle control apparatus comprising: an output force changing unit increasing, when an output force of the engine is decreased after the upper-limit changing unit changes the upper-limit value of the throttle valve opening angle to the second upper-limit value, an output force of the secondary power source by an amount corresponding to the decrease of the engine output force.
